Description

The Mantis 7920 2-Cycle Tiller/Cultivator is a compact, lightweight soil cultivation machine engineered for residential gardening, raised beds, and narrow-row agricultural preparation. It is designed around a 21.2 cc 2-cycle gasoline engine, combining high tine rotational speed with a low total machine mass to deliver controlled digging power in confined outdoor spaces. The system prioritizes maneuverability and precision, allowing users to break through compacted soil, clay, sod, and mixed garden terrain without the bulk and inertia associated with larger rear-tine tillers.

Its operational design emphasizes portability and ease of handling, with a total dry weight of approximately 20 lbs, making it one of the lightest gasoline-powered tillers in its category. The tine system operates at up to 240 RPM, enabling efficient soil turnover and consistent depth penetration of up to 10 inches, while maintaining stability during forward movement. The machine is intended for seasonal soil preparation, garden bed maintenance, and continuous cultivation tasks where controlled soil aeration is required.

Key features:

  • 21.2 cc 2-cycle engine: Gas/oil mix power unit designed for lightweight yet consistent torque delivery under varying soil resistance
  • 20 lb ultra-lightweight frame: Engineered for high maneuverability and reduced operator fatigue during extended use
  • 9-inch tilling width: Narrow cutting path optimized for raised beds, rows, and confined garden layouts
  • 10-inch tilling depth: Capable of deep soil penetration for effective aeration and root-zone preparation
  • 240 RPM tine speed: High-speed rotary tine system designed to break compacted soil and improve cultivation efficiency
  • Reversible tine configuration: Allows conversion between tilling and cultivating modes for seasonal versatility
  • Finger-controlled variable throttle: Provides precise speed modulation for different soil densities and working conditions
  • Integrated carry handle design: Improves transportability and lifting control across work zones
  • Foldable ergonomic handle system: Designed to reduce storage footprint and improve operator comfort
  • Rear kickstand support (optional): Stabilizes the unit during rest and refueling intervals

The machine is positioned as a precision gardening tiller rather than a heavy agricultural cultivator, prioritizing accessibility, control, and versatility over brute soil displacement capacity. Its compact structure allows operation in tight garden geometries, including fence lines, raised beds, and narrow planting rows where larger machines cannot operate effectively.

Overall, the Mantis 7920 is designed for users requiring a balance between mechanical soil-breaking capability and lightweight portability, making it suitable for frequent seasonal use in domestic gardening environments where accuracy and ease of handling are critical.
